
If there is one thing New Jersey residents can’t get enough of, it’s bagels. That’s just one reason why we’re so excited to announce the opening of Belle’s Bagels at 11 North Avenue East! Once owners and Cranford residents Cayla and Dave Ricca perfected their bagel recipe, the next step was finding the ideal location for their bagel shop. Located right across the street from the train station, and just a few steps from Eastman Plaza, Belle’s Bagels is looking forward to serving up homemade bagels to a variety of customers, 7 days a week.
“We moved to Cranford a few years ago and are raising our daughter here,” said Cayla. “We love Cranford and feel like this is our way to give back to the community.” Downtown Cranford was thrilled to officially cut the ribbon at Belle’s Bagels with family and DMC Board members in attendance.
Belle’s Bagels offers 10 varieties of bagels: plain, everything, sesame, egg, whole wheat, poppy, salt, sunflower seed, French toast, and blueberry cinnamon swirl. Customers can top their bagels with butter or a selection of cream cheeses, including scallion, vegetable, and jalapeno. If you’re looking for a breakfast or lunch sandwich, Belle’s Bagels has you covered. Traditionalists can start their day off with an egg and cheese sandwich, while others may be tempted by Bacon Me Hot, Sweet and Salty, Lox Me Up, and more. There are also chicken cutlet sandwiches served on bagels, while tater tots and hash browns can be ordered as a side.
“We want Belle’s Bagels to be a neighborhood spot,” said Cayla. “It’s our goal to have a place in Cranford where everyone feels welcome and you can expect to run into people that you know.” Belle’s Bagels opens at 6am on weekdays, making it the perfect early morning stop for commuters before they start their day. Cayla and Dave currently plan to open at 8am on Saturday and Sunday, though the hours may change in the future.
